New interview with Scotty who's now the HC @ D-2 Southern after spending 8 years in his hometown of Hamden at Quinnipiac with Tom Moore ( now an assistant at URI with Dan Hurley).

His inaugural season @ SCSU was a success at 24-8 and he qualified for the NCAA's 2 years in a row. For the young fans who don't remember him, he was the first American athlete picked in the first round of two major sports (the NBA and MLB). It should be interesting to see if he moves up the coaching ranks given his extensive background. Sharp guy as always....maybe JC handed off the Uconn job to the wrong ex-Huskie ?

A new update on Scotty :

Former UConn Star Scott Burrell Only Focused On Coaching SCSU

Burrell, of course, won’t totally rule out jobs elsewhere.“If something comes up I will definitely look at it but I’m not looking at every job and trying to get out of Southern because I do enjoy where I am,” Burrell said. Burrell did interview for the Quinnipiac job left vacant when Moore was let go after 10 seasons in the spring. It eventually went to former Villanova associate coach Baker Dunleavy. How serious Burrell was considered is another matter but it wasn’t something he wanted to talk aboutl. Many close to Burrell say he really wanted a crack at that job.
